According ... WebDrugged Driving. Every state criminalizes driving under the influence of a controlled substance. Some jurisdictions also impose additional per se laws. In their strictest form, these laws forbid drivers from operating a motor vehicle if they have a detectable level of an illicit drug or drug metabolite (i.e., compounds produced from chemical changes of a …

WebLicensees. Licensees may face harsher penalties for providing alcohol to minors, allowing minors to illegally be in licensed establishments, or allowing minors younger than 18 to sell alcohol. Violations carry fines between $100 and $5,000, between 30 days and one year in jail, or both. (W.Va. Ann. Code Section 60-3A-25.) WebJul 12, 2024 · The answer is that a simple traffic ticket is not a criminal citation. Minor traffic offenses are usually recorded as civil citations, which means they are not considered misdemeanors (or felonies) and are therefore not a part of your criminal record.
